About Heidelberg College

Heidelberg College, located in Tiffin, Ohio, United States, is a private liberal arts institution founded in 1850 by the German Reformed Church, now affiliated with the United Church of Christ. With a rich history spanning over 170 years, the college emphasizes a holistic education that combines rigorous academics with personal development. Heidelberg offers undergraduate and graduate programs in fields such as business, education, health sciences, natural sciences, humanities, and social sciences. The campus spans 110 acres in the charming town of Tiffin, providing a close-knit community atmosphere with modern facilities, including state-of-the-art labs, libraries, and athletic centers. Key achievements include strong rankings in regional liberal arts colleges and a commitment to experiential learning through internships, study abroad, and research projects. Heidelberg College is dedicated to fostering ethical leaders and innovative thinkers, with a mission to prepare students for meaningful careers and lifelong learning. The college's history is marked by resilience and growth, evolving from a small seminary to a comprehensive university-level institution while maintaining its college designation. Notable milestones include the establishment of its honors program and expansions in STEM fields. Heidelberg boasts a student-to-faculty ratio of about 12:1, ensuring personalized attention. Its alumni network includes leaders in education, business, and public service. Salary Guide for Faculty at Heidelberg College

📊 The salary guide for faculty at Heidelberg College reflects its status as a private liberal arts institution in Ohio. Based on 2025 data from sources like AAUP surveys and Glassdoor, average salaries are influenced by rank, experience, department, and location. Entry-level assistant professors typically earn $55,000 to $70,000, with higher ranges in STEM fields due to demand. Associate professors see $65,000 to $85,000, while full professors command $80,000 to $100,000 or more, especially in high-profile departments like Business or Education. Factors affecting pay include tenure, publication record, and administrative duties. In Tiffin, the cost of living is lower than urban areas, making these salaries stretch further. Compared to national averages, Heidelberg's figures are solid for similar institutions, with annual increases tied to performance reviews.

For example, in the Sciences department, a mid-career professor might earn $75,000 base plus bonuses for research grants. Education faculty often receive stipends for fieldwork supervision. Overall, faculty salaries Heidelberg College are competitive, with opportunities for supplemental income through summer courses or consulting.
